Exhaust Fan Repair in Denver County, CO
Exhaust fan repair services address issues with ventilation fans commonly found in kitchens, bathrooms, and laundry rooms. These systems help remove excess moisture, odors, and airborne contaminants, promoting a healthier indoor environment. Repairs may involve fixing malfunctioning motors, replacing broken blades, or resolving wiring problems to restore proper airflow. Property owners typically request these services when fans become noisy, stop working altogether, or fail to effectively ventilate a space, which can lead to issues like mold growth or lingering odors.
Before requesting exhaust fan repair, homeowners should consider the age and condition of their existing units, as well as any recent signs of trouble such as unusual noises, reduced airflow, or electrical issues. Understanding the specific problem-whether it’s a complete failure or a minor malfunction-can help determine the scope of the project. Additionally, property owners often want to know about the compatibility of replacement parts and the expected outcome of repairs to ensure proper ventilation and indoor air quality are maintained.

Exhaust Fan Repair Questions
What causes an exhaust fan to stop working? Common causes include electrical issues, debris buildup, or a faulty motor that can impair airflow and function.
How can I tell if my exhaust fan needs repair? Signs include poor ventilation, unusual noises, or the fan not turning on when needed.
What types of exhaust fan repairs are typically needed? Repairs may involve motor replacement, blade cleaning, wiring fixes, or replacing faulty switches.
Is it necessary to replace an old exhaust fan? Replacement is recommended if the fan is frequently malfunctioning or no longer efficiently ventilates the space.
